是一种动态控制按钮显示的技术。通过查询数据库中的特定值,可以决定是否显示某个按钮,从而根据数据库中的数据状态来动态调整用户界面。
这种技术可以在各种应用场景中使用,例如:
- 用户权限管理:根据用户在数据库中的权限设置,决定是否显示某个功能按钮。只有具有特定权限的用户才能看到并使用该按钮。
- 数据状态控制:根据数据库中的数据状态,决定是否显示某个按钮。例如,在订单管理系统中,如果订单已经完成支付,那么显示"确认收货"按钮;如果订单尚未支付,那么隐藏该按钮。
- 实时数据更新:根据数据库中的实时数据更新按钮的显示状态。例如,在一个在线聊天应用中,如果有新的未读消息,那么显示"查看消息"按钮;如果没有未读消息,那么隐藏该按钮。
对于实现这种功能,可以使用以下步骤:
- 连接数据库:使用后端开发技术,如Node.js、Java、Python等,连接到数据库。
- 查询数据库:编写查询语句,根据需要的条件查询数据库中的数据。
- 判断结果:根据查询结果判断是否显示按钮。如果查询结果符合条件,那么显示按钮;否则隐藏按钮。
- 更新用户界面:使用前端开发技术,如HTML、CSS、JavaScript等,根据判断结果更新按钮的显示状态。
腾讯云提供了一系列与数据库相关的产品,可以帮助实现这种功能,例如:
- 云数据库 MySQL:提供高性能、可扩展的MySQL数据库服务,支持数据存储和查询操作。
- 云数据库 PostgreSQL:提供高性能、可扩展的PostgreSQL数据库服务,支持数据存储和查询操作。
- 云数据库 MongoDB:提供高性能、可扩展的MongoDB数据库服务,支持数据存储和查询操作。
通过使用腾讯云的数据库产品,结合前端和后端开发技术,可以实现显示其值存在于数据库中的按钮,否则隐藏该按钮的功能。